"More hailed" can be replaced with other phrases to add variety to your writing. Some synonyms for this phrase include "more acclaimed," "more praised," "more lauded," and "more celebrated." Each of these words conveys a sense of high honor and adoration, often bestowed upon a person or achievement. For example, a new book might be more hailed by critics than the author's previous work. Alternatively, a musician might be more acclaimed for their latest album than their earlier releases. Whatever the context, using synonyms for "more hailed" can make your writing more interesting and engaging.
